[Bf-blender-cvs] [6d6c292cf8b] blender2.8: Clay: Fix alpha problem cause by FXAA pass.

Clément Foucault noreply at git.blender.org
Sun Mar 25 21:33:12 CEST 2018


Commit: 6d6c292cf8b81c2579c1ac37f316b57579128d51
Author: Clément Foucault
Date:   Sun Mar 25 03:17:05 2018 +0200
Branches: blender2.8
https://developer.blender.org/rB6d6c292cf8b81c2579c1ac37f316b57579128d51

Clay: Fix alpha problem cause by FXAA pass.

===================================================================

M	source/blender/draw/engines/clay/shaders/clay_fxaa.glsl

===================================================================

diff --git a/source/blender/draw/engines/clay/shaders/clay_fxaa.glsl b/source/blender/draw/engines/clay/shaders/clay_fxaa.glsl
index 1a34927aaa6..924e51421aa 100644
--- a/source/blender/draw/engines/clay/shaders/clay_fxaa.glsl
+++ b/source/blender/draw/engines/clay/shaders/clay_fxaa.glsl
@@ -7,12 +7,12 @@ uniform sampler2D colortex;
 
 void main()
 {
-	fragColor = FxaaPixelShader(
+	fragColor = vec4(FxaaPixelShader(
 		uvcoordsvar.st,
 		colortex,
 		invscreenres,
 		1.0,
 		0.166,
 		0.0833
-	);
+	).rgb, 1.0);
 }



More information about the Bf-blender-cvs mailing list